How to book an appointment

Submit an online request via the new client or existing client links below. The first appointment will be a brief phone call to help us understand your needs and support you to access the most appropriate service. Please notify our staff if you have particular access, mobility, communication, or other needs at this time.

If you are looking to book on behalf of someone else, please note that students must give their consent to participate in ÃÛÌÒÊÓƵCounselling and ÃÛÌÒÊÓƵStudent Safety and Wellbeing services. In line with person-centered and trauma-informed care principles, we recommend that students are supported to complete their own online request form in the first instance.

If you need to speak to someone while awaiting your appointment, you can contact the ÃÛÌÒÊÓƵWellbeing and Support Line on 1300 050 327 or text 0488 884 170, available 24/7. You can also visit the Urgent support webpage for other support services available.

If you have any difficulties completing the online request forms, or have not heard from our services after five working days from when you submit the form, please contact our Administration team on 02 6125 2211 and select option 1.
